My enclosure is undivided and has a total internal volume of 2.2 cu/ft.

I have 2 12's and I have always asumed that the free space would be divided between them and each sub woudl see 1.1 cu/ft.


Is this correct?

Posted: Sat May 19, 2007 2:07 pm
by Bfowler
yessir. unless you are giving them different signals for one is reversed phase or something
